2024 Kia Forte

The 2024 Kia Forte is a light-update year, led by the GT-Line making its former Tech Package driver-assist features standard. The rest of the lineup carries over with only a small USB-port change for LX and LXS.

About the 2024 Kia Forte

3rd generation Forte sedan (2019-2024), refreshed for 2022, final Forte model year before the K4 replacement.

Kia sells the Forte as a compact sedan that gives everyday drivers more style and technology than they might expect from a small four-door. The model’s core job is simple daily transportation, but Kia stretches the range from efficient commuter trims to sport-styled GT-Line and genuinely quicker turbo GT versions. Against rivals like the Corolla and Civic, the Forte’s pitch is a roomy trunk, easy-to-use infotainment, strong standard safety coverage, and a choice between efficiency or a more playful drive.

The 2024 Forte ranges from the straightforward LX and more practical LXS to the sport-styled GT-Line and the genuinely performance-focused GT. GT-Line combines a 10.25-inch navigation touchscreen with an expanded driver-assist suite, while GT uses a 201-horsepower turbo engine and sport-tuned rear suspension. LX and LXS retain an 8-inch touchscreen with w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to.

What changed, by category

Safety
GT-Line makes several former Tech Package features standard: forward collision assist with cyclist detection, highway driving assist, and navigation-based smart cruise control.
Tech
GT-Line gains a standard electronic parking brake. LX and LXS replace one 12V outlet with a USB-A charge port.

Frequently asked questions

What is the biggest change to the 2024 Kia Forte?

The biggest change is added standard equipment for the 2024 Forte GT-Line. Its former Tech Package content becomes standard, including cyclist-detecting forward collision assist, highway driving assist, navigation-based smart cruise control, and an electronic parking brake.

Is the 2024 Kia Forte a redesign?

No, the 2024 Kia Forte is not a redesign. It remains part of the third generation introduced for 2019 and refreshed for 2022, with only light equipment changes for 2024.

How is the 2024 Kia Forte different from the 2023 model?

The 2024 Forte mainly differs through added standard driver-assist equipment on GT-Line. LX and LXS also trade one 12V outlet for a USB-A charge port, while the engines and transmissions carry over.

Which 2024 Kia Forte trim has the turbo engine?

The 2024 Forte GT has the turbo engine. Its 1.6-liter four-cylinder produces 201 horsepower and is paired with sport-tuned suspension, while GT-Line uses the non-turbo 2.0-liter engine.

Is 2024 the final model year for the Kia Forte?

Yes, 2024 is the final model year for the Kia Forte. Kia replaces it in the compact-sedan lineup with the K4 for 2025.
